Foundation, academy assist in children’s development

Gemma Mifsud Bonnici (back row, fourth from left) with children at the school. Vodafone Malta Foundation chairperson Gemma Mifsud Bonnici recently visited St Margaret College’s Kalkara Primary School for a demonstration of how the Helen O’Grady Academy programme helps children develop their creativity and social skills. For the past few years the foundation has provided children at school with the programme to boost their confidence, encourage attentive listening and improve their knowledge of English. Weekly classes cover speech, movement, creative expression, language development and a short improvised play.

Children to benefit from Hands on Heritage programme

Tuesday, 30 July 2013, 10:59

Fondazzjoni Wirt Artna has launched the 2013 edition of the Hands on Heritage educational

programme. Targeting school children, this programme is focused on getting them more engaged with their rich cultural heritage, by literally providing them to experience episodes from our past. This programme forms part of the collaboration between the FWA and Bank of Valletta. School children are invited to one of the many sites managed by Fondazzjoni Wirt Artna such as Fort Rinella or the Malta at War Museum, where specially trained animators engage the students in practical sessions meant to help them understand the more complex elements of our history and heritage. The launch of this programme this year was held at Fort Rinella. Joyce Tabone, manager Media and Community Relations at Bank of Valletta met Mario Farrugia, CEO, Fondazzjoni Wirt Artna during the launching session of Hands on Heritage 2013. “The Hands-on-Heritage programme offers students a unique opportunity to handle period instruments and tools and learn how they worked and how they were used,� said Mr Farrugia.

“We bring what is normally seen on text-books or television to life while learning old skills and discussing issues of heritage and historical interest.” “Participants learn how to Signal using semaphore flags and heliographs and lifting heavy weights using a pulley,” continued Mr Farrugia. “We also give them the opportunity to venture into the turbulent life of the Maltese in wartime Malta and experience living in air-raid shelters, rationing and continue with their lives despite the added hardships.” “The Hands on Heritage programme is an integral part of the bank’s long-term partnership with Fondazzjoni Wirt Artna,” said Ms Tabone. “While preserving our history through restoration projects is one of our main priorities, keeping our history alive through our children is a very effective way of promoting knowledge about the rich heritage that the Maltese islands have encountered, through the ages.”

Unitel Classica Summer Festival on GO interactive TV

Tuesday, 30 July 2013, 16:25

The Unitel Classica Summer Festival 2013 has just kicked off on GO interactive TV. With 7 live broadcasts from the renowned festivals in Salzburg, Lucerne and Bregenz, numerous TV and platform premieres and highlights from the Arena di Verona, the exceptional festival is a first among music lovers all over the world. On top of all its salient benefits, the Summer Festival gives TV viewers worldwide, including GO interactive subscribers, the opportunity to see the spectacular new staging of Mozart’s Magic Flute live from the stage on the enchanting lake in Bregenz. The channel is available to Gold interactive HD customers on channel 612. Unitel Classica – the international premium TV channel for the world of classical music – is available worldwide in 24 countries. The channel shows operas, concerts and ballets from the most famous venues, opera houses and concert halls worldwide, among them live from the Salzburg Festival, the Bregenz Festival, the Arena di Verona and many others – in HD and with Surround Sound. The Summer Festival kicked off this year at 9:15pm on July 19 with the live broadcast of the popular “Magic Flute” by Wolfgang Amadeus Mozart exceptionally staged by David Poutney on the lake stage from the Festival in Bregenz. The Vienna Philharmonic Opening Concert at the Salzburg Festival conducted by Nikolaus Harnoncourt with Joseph Haydn’s The Seasons will be broadcast live later this month on July 28, 8:15 p.m.


CLIENT: MEDIUM: DATE:

GO DIRECT INDEPENDENT.COM.MT 30 JULY 2013

Marking the 200th ‘birthday’ of both Richard Wagner and Giuseppe Verdi on the first weekend in August, the Unitel Classica music channel will air Die Meistersinger Von Nürnberg on August 2 and Falstaff on August 3 as part of the Salzburg Festival – each being broadcast live at prime time i.e. 8:15 p.m. GO interactive viewers have even more to look forward to over the 2nd weekend in August on the Unitel Classica TV channel! A total of four spectacular opera productions from the Arena di Verona – celebrating its 100th anniversary – will be shown live over the weekend. The opera productions include Verdi‘s AIDA in a staging based on the original performance that dates back to 1913. On Sunday August 11, music lovers worldwide can await one of Verdi’s most popular operas – La Traviata. Performances will be aired at prime time i.e. 8:15 p.m. Another highlight from the Salzburg Festival, Verdi’s Don Carlo, starring Jonas Kaufmann, Anja Harteros and Thomas Hampson with the Vienna Philharmonic, conducted by Antonio Pappano and staged by Peter Stein, will be broadcast on August 16 at 8:15 p.m. A live broadcast this time with the West-Eastern Divan Orchestra, conducted by Daniel Barenboim will be broadcast on August 18, 8:15 p.m. specifically to celebrate the 75th anniversary of the Lucerne Festival. At the anniversary weekend – August 24 and 25 – Unitel Classica music channel will delight TV viewers with another seven concerts from Lucerne starring Claudio Abbado and the Festival Orchestra and the Royal Concertgebouw Orchestra conducted by Andris Nelsons. Mozart’s The Abduction from the Seraglio, another special event from the Salzburg Festival, will be performed at Salzburg airport’s Hangar 7 among historic airplanes, racing cars and other vehicles. The original event in unconventional surroundings with star soprano Diana Damrau and others will be broadcast live at 8:15 p.m. on August 26. The NHK Symphony Orchestra conducted by Charles Dutoit -- another premiere that GO interactive TV viewers will enjoy at the end of the Summer Festival’s ground-breaking music experience – will play works by Toru Takemitsu, Toshio Hosokawa und Hector Berlioz.
